What companies run services between Nishi-Kasai Station, Japan and Saitama, Japan?

There is no direct connection from Nishi-Kasai Station to Saitama. However, you can take the subway to 大手町 Otemachi, walk to Tōkyō Station, then take the train to Ōmiya. Alternatively, you can take a vehicle from Nishi-Kasai Station to さいたま新都心 Saitama-Shintoshin via 宇喜田, 秋葉原駅前, and 秋葉原 Akihabara in around 1h 49m.
